What is difference between AAS and AS degree?

What is difference between AAS and AS degree?

An Associate of Science (AS) degree is a 2-year degree offered by most community colleges and some 4- year colleges. The Associate of Applied Science (AAS) degree prepares graduates to enter a career immediately after graduation and have been considered terminal degrees.

What is better an AS or AAS degree?

The difference between an A.S. and A.A.S. is the added liberal arts requirement of the A.S. degree. The A.A.S. is a more vocationally oriented program of study, so the credits are often less likely to transfer if you pursue a baccalaureate degree.

What is an AAS degree in college?

An Associate of Applied Science, AAS Degree, is a two-year undergraduate degree similar to the Associate of Arts (AA) and the Associate of Science (AS) degree. The AAS is an associate degree and is offered at most two-year community colleges, technical colleges, and vocational schools. It is also offered at some four-year colleges and universities.
